Superintendent Germán Cerda stated, "Our district funds are currently spread across school facilities that are underutilized; by reallocating our resources, we can better support essential programs that foster academic and personal growth for all our students." His statement reflects the need for strategic resource management in light of declining enrollments and a budget deficit.
Trustee Minh Pham mentioned, "This is not a final list. It still has to go to the board," indicating that the committee's recommendations for school closures are not set in stone. Pham emphasized the importance of addressing inefficiencies at the district office to potentially protect more schools and programs.
